Description
Self catering rural cottage converted from a pigsty, on one level with private garden and patio. Near Chepstow, Monmouth, Forest of Dean and Wye Valley. Sleeps 2. Fantastic views, local walks, rustic pubs, heritage, history, outdoor active and river activities, cycle tracks, . Enjoy feeding the badgers, birdwatching, spotting wildlife. A peaceful retreat where you can make friends with nature, and the sheep. Each season is wonderful. Relax! The space Previously a pigsty - all now tastefully renovated. The accommodation comprises one double bedroom, an open plan lounge-diner, and small kitchen. There is a shower room and tiled lobby for muddy boots! The patio has outdoor furniture to relax and capture the last rays of the setting sun. From the patio windows you can watch the badgers, birds and more... Guest access The cottage has its own garden and patio, sharing the access driveway to our family house. A dedicated parking area on hard standing is allocated to cottage guests and ther is more space for visitors too Other things to note Close to Offa's Dyke footpath, many bridleways, Tintern Abbey, micro-breweries, canoeing from Monmouth or Symonds Yat on the River Wye, Cycle paths and local hire, traditional pubs serving local real ale, gastro pubs, Chepstow castle, fishing, golf. less than an hour away are the cities of Bristol, Bath, Cardiff, Cheltenham, Hereford.
